In Turin, from 29 October to 12 December 2020, Luce Gallery presents the Amaryllis DeJesus Moleski’s solo show titled “Said the Rainbow to the Grave”.

The Afro-Puerto Rican artist questions the representation of women – queer, femme, brown and black -, who have long been excluded from the dominant artistic narrative.

Interested in the symbolism of the images as well as fantasy and mythology enthusiast, she draws and paints female figures of the future, forming a visual language, which tells stories of earthly and cosmic creations.

In the works, sinuous bodies with a third eye join earthly elements, such as rainbows, rain, stones, bones, flowers, and thunder. Her imagery of iridescent and fluorescent colors draws inspiration from alchemical, religious, spiritual, and ancient illustrations conceived to be read as texts.

Amaryllis DeJesus Moleski (1985, Bordeaux) lives and works in Brooklyn, New York.

The Afro-Puerto Rican artist earned her MFA from The Yale School of Art.

Recently, she has been included in the group show titled “Women to the Fore” at Hudson River Museum (Yonkers, New York). In 2021, her works will be exhibited at the Phoenix Art Museum and The Cue Foundation (New York). Furthermore, she has been selected for ESTAMOS BIEN: LA TRIENAL 20/21 at El Museo del Barrio in New York. The show is the museum’s first national large-scale survey of Latinx contemporary art.
